World Darts Championship 12-18-2024 World Darts Championship 12-18-2024 Nathan Aspinall Leonard Gates 3 1
World Darts Championship 12-16-2024 World Darts Championship 12-16-2024 Menzies Cameron Leonard Gates 1 3